MECHANICAL DESIGNER | CAD (SolidWorks, Creo) | FIXTURES, WASTEWATER EQUIPMENT & THERMAL SYSTEMS
Core Expertise
- Designing wastewater treatment mechanical systems including aeration grids, decanters, mixers, and pump assemblies.
- Improving project delivery processes; increased on-time deliverables from approximately 40% to 83%.
- Developing custom workholding fixtures and collet actuators for gear hobbing and grinding.
- Applying CAD and FEA for model validation, tolerance analysis, and manufacturability improvements.
- Generating accurate BOMs, installation and fabrication drawings, and processing ECNs.
Project Background
- Delivered 3D models and fabrication drawings for aeration grids and stainless/PVC treatment equipment.
- Designed hydraulically and mechanically actuated fixtures, including collets, arbors, drawbars, and standoffs.
- Developed charge air cooler and radiator assemblies for commercial vehicle thermal systems using Creo.
- Reduced engineering change backlog from over a year to under three months via cross-functional coordination.
- Supported manufacturing with design-for-manufacture revisions and collaborated with vendors to manage supplied components.
